Job Overview

A law firm seeks an eDiscovery Review Attorney in Los Angeles to join its Litigation and E-Discovery Services team. This role involves supporting the discovery of electronically stored information in litigation, managing document review workflows, and leading teams of temporary contract attorneys.

Duties

  • Plan, conduct, and supervise strategic document review and production.
  • Provide guidance and legal support to case teams with document review process management.
  • Advise on best practices and procedures related to ESI search and review.
  • Coordinate with the Director of Contract Professionals for hiring and administration of temporary review attorneys.
  • Manage teams of temporary review attorneys, tracking metrics and providing feedback.
  • Perform substantive document review in Relativity and other platforms.
  • Review and code documents for relevance, issues, confidentiality, and privilege.
  • Perform privilege review and redactions, and assist with privilege logs.
  • Conduct targeted searches to assist with fact development and deposition preparation.
  • Coordinate with business professionals for quality control and workflow confirmation.
  • Recommend strategies for defensible and cost-effective document review plans.
  • Assist with keyword development and document sampling to reduce costs.
  • Stay current on eDiscovery law and procedures.
  • Ensure firm policies and procedures are followed to manage risk and costs.
  • Travel to other offices and client sites as necessary.
  • Bill time on an hourly basis and ensure accurate time entry.
